BTRC to live stream all races in 2025
The British Truck Racing Championship will once again deliver unprecedented live TV coverage this year following confirmation that every race of the 2025 season will broadcast online to fans around the world for free via YouTube. In light of the British Automobile Racing Club renewing their partnership with leading sports production company 247.TV for a …